Just as Fox News chief Roger Ailes challenges his team to keep the news channel out front in the ratings, we’re seeing evidence of a slowdown in viewership.

On Sunday, Fox News averaged 99,000 in the demo for total day viewing (3am-3am), only the second time in the last 13 years the channel has delivered less than 100,000 viewers in the demo on a given day. The only other time FNC fell below 100,000 was a week earlier, on Dec. 28, when the network averaged 96,000.

Granted, these were holiday weekends, but the bigger factor may be that Fox News remains off Dish Network, a loss of 14 million available homes. Multichannel news reports that, according to Fox News, 90,000 subscribers have dropped Dish for other carriers in the wake of the dispute.
